Tip 1: Buy Staple Wardrobe Pieces in Lighter Colors. If you’re anything like me, you can tend to sometimes get sucked in to buying clothes that are neutral colors, such as black. Spring and summer are really great times to break that habit and start getting clothes in lighter shades. Unfortunately, this can sometimes be a bit difficult. I would recommend that if you’re having a tough time, you buy a must-have wardrobe piece in a different color. I recently bought a pastel pink jacket, and it’s perfect because if I’m wearing darker colors I can brighten them up. Definitely look in to buying wardrobe essentials such as handbags, light jackets (since it will be warmer), shoes, and jewelry in bright colors.

Tip 2: Get Shorts Now. Shorts are an essential when it gets warmer. April and May are both really great times to go out and buy them. If you wait until June, everyone is going to be having the same idea so your selection will not be as big. Besides the selection not being as big if you wait, the store you’re at may also not have a variety of sizes. Be sure to stock up now.

Tip 3: Start Looking For Swimsuits. This tip is kind of similar to the last one, but definitely look for bathing suits now. Last year, I went to so many shops, and I never found one that I truly liked until I ordered some from Triangl. If you see a swimsuit that you like, definitely buy it or consider buying it because they run out so quickly! You never know how good the selection will be. It’s really hard to find a style that you like, so keep your eyes open.

Tip 4: Play With The Different Lengths of Clothing. Since it is going to be a lot hotter, make sure to play with the different lengths of clothing by mixing some longer pieces with shorter ones. For example, you can buy a light weight, long dress with short sleeves in order to wear something longer that won’t make you overheated. You could also wear a pair of boots with a short skirt. The possibilities are truly endless, just make sure that you consider what you match together because of the weather.

Tip 5: Accessorize According To The Season. Definitely try to still accessorize during the spring and summer, despite the fact that it’s going to be a lot warmer. You’re not going to be wanting to wear layers of heavy scarves or jewelry in the summer, so look into other accessories such as headbands, simple necklaces and rings, and bracelets. You can obviously still wear a lot of jewelry, just make sure to contemplate whether it’s going to make you too hot or not. Although it’s not really an accessory, also make sure to try out different hair styles. It’s nice to experiment with some to get your hair out of your face. Also, use a deep conditioner after you go to the beach or swimming; it will make your hair feel and look so much better afterwards!
